A buddy of mine call me today and said they had a 76 Mariner 40hp that
they replaced the water pump impeller. The problem them have is that
can't get it to shift now that it is back togather. It seems to run fine
and pumps wter ok. But the shifter is "Froze"

It did shift before they replaced the impeller. He said the engine is a
Yamaha with the Manier badge.

If you have any tips I can pass on to let that would be great.

You buddy needs to remove the lower unit again and align the shift
tube. Before you secure the lower unit, make sure the shift mechanism
works.
